What is CBD and How are CBD products made?

CBD products

CBD is one of the main cannabinoids found in the hemp plant. It is a beneficial cannabinoid that benefits that endocannabinoid system of human bodies. Cannabidiol (CBD) is highly concentrated in the female flowers as well as leaves of the hemp plant. It is a compound that is easily absorbed in the bloodstream when consumed and people feel its impact just after a few minutes. The hemp plant has other cannabinoids as well as terpenes that can be present in CBD products.

CBD products are made from hemp plant extracts. Many manufacturers get organic hemp plants grown in different parts of the world such as Colorado as they have a high concentration of cannabinoids. There are two main methods of extraction; the CO2 and the methanol/ethanol extraction methods. This two process make sure that the extracts are of high quality and have no foreign additives that affect the quality of the CBD products. After the extraction process, the products are packed. These products have different methods of intake such as sublingual intake, through vaporizers or e-cigarettes, or just through the mouth in case of capsules.

What are the benefits of cannabidiol (CBD)?

As we have mentioned above, CBD is an essential cannabinoid that is required in the endocannabinoid system. The system has receptors that control sensations in mind and the body. These sensations include mood, appetite, memory, pain, and sensation. CBD interacts with the receptors in a special way to make sure that they play a great role in improving the endocannabinoid system balance as well as the overall general well-being.

Cannabidiol (CBD) is one of the main cannabinoids that plays a great role in dealing with chronic pain as well as inflammations. Research has shown that CBD can be used to reduce pain in some disease such as multiple sclerosis as well as rheumatoid arthritis. Also, the compound has shown great promise when it comes in reducing anxiety as well as depression. There is hope, as research has shown that CBD can be used to reduce symptoms related to cancer such as pain and nausea. On top of that, many researchers, as well as doctors, are working hard to prove that CBD can be used to reduce the risk of diabetes and treating neurological disorders such as epilepsy.
